Full Job Description
We are hiring a Photonics Architect. The selected candidate will partner with the internal engineering team to deliver groundbreaking products to the market. As an architect, you will provide detailed technical documents that describe what needs to be built to the engineering team. This will require a solid understanding of process technology, state of the art in photonics design, and clear communication skills. In this role, you will be defining the (micro-)architecture for a ground-breaking photonic-based communication fabric.
